// Fixture for the Splitwren assignment service. Seeds a frozen
// experiment with two variants at 50/50 and a holdout of 5%.
// Assignments here are deterministic by hashed subject key, so
// reruns must produce identical buckets — if they don't, page the
// owning team before touching the seed. The fixture's API calls
// authenticate with the bearer token directly below.

login token, yajeg-fawif: eyJhbGciOiJIUzI1NiIsInR5cCI6IkpXVCJ9.eyJzdWIiOiIEdPQYnZXaZIn0.HSRTnYZBx0Qc

Support team — this covers deploying the Greywick formula sandbox, which isolates user-supplied formulas in Corvana Sheets. Each evaluation runs in a locked-down worker with no network or filesystem access. Timeouts and memory caps are enforced per formula; anything exceeding limits returns a sandbox error to the user, not a crash. Do not disable limits to "fix" customer complaints — escalate instead. Restarting the sandbox pool is safe and drops no data. The pool reads its runtime settings at startup, as shown below.

service settings:
ralael:
  pin: 7453
  tenant: zorath
  seal: seal_087806e4
  metrics_host: metrics.ralael.paliqworks.example
  standby_team: fraath
  escalation: praok-istiel
  nonce: 10e083

Vastermere Software shifted 40% of the Ledgerline customer base to annual billing this quarter. Upfront cash improved materially; deferred revenue up accordingly. Churn on converted accounts fell two points. Discounting held at 10%, within guardrails. Remaining monthly cohort skews to small accounts; conversion push continues through Q2. Support load unchanged. Recommend maintaining current incentive structure and revisiting after the spring cohort data. Strategic context for the board appears immediately below.

confidential, yafof-tawef: The finance team signed off on a budget of $34.3 million for Project Zorox. The renewal with Aldethax Freight closes at $12.7 million a year, 10 percent below the last contract.